Offense comes to life in 105-77 victory at Pacific

FOREST GROVE, Oregon – The Puget Sound men's basketball team cleared the century mark for the first time this season as the Loggers rolled past Pacific, 105-77, Saturday night.

Stellan Roberts led all players in scoring with 24 points, and he added seven rebounds, five assists, and three steals. Freshman Grant Erickson finished with 19 points and eight rebounds, both of which are his season-highs.

Jourdan Joseph shot 11-for-12 from the free-throw line on his way to 17 points, and John Misel scored 12 points for the Loggers (10-11, 4-8 NWC).

Pacific (6-15, 3-9 NWC) raced out to a 7-0 lead to start the game, but the Loggers weathered the early storm. Puget Sound closed out the first half with an 11-2 run to take a 50-41 lead into halftime.

Puget Sound shot 30-for-37 from the free-throw line. Both the makes and attempts are season-highs for the Loggers. Puget Sound's 54.1 field-goal percentage marks the third time in the past five games that the Loggers have shot over 50-percent.  

The Loggers are in Parkland, Washington Tuesday, Feb. 11, to take on Pacific Lutheran at 8 p.m.
